The Quotable Mark Twain by R Kent Rasmussen
Here are more than 1,800 quotations, organized from A-to-Z, from America's consummate author - Mark Twain. A must-have for all Twain collectors, "The Quotable Mark Twain" is filled with his opinions about the people he knew, the places he's been, and the books he wrote, as well as more far-ranging topics, such as writers, billiards, smoking, his family, and more. The book also includes 150 illustrations taken from the original editions of Twain's publications, source citations for each quotation, an annotated bibliography, and a complete index.R. Kent Rasmussen has published two books on Mark Twain: Mark Twain's Book for Bad Boys and Girls and Mark Twain A to Z, which won a special citation by the Reference and Adult Services committee of the American Library Association as one of the best reference books published in 1995.
